Biography:

Steven H. Holinstat is an associate in the Litigation and Dispute Resolution Department and is resident in Proskauer's New York office.

Steve's practice has focused largely on complex commercial litigation. His litigation experience covers a wide range of commercial disputes, including general contract and fraud disputes, employment disputes, real estate litigation, securities fraud actions, insurance coverage disputes, business tort claims, fiduciary duty claims, actions concerning close corporations, copyright actions, trust and estate litigation, bankruptcy litigation and false advertising claims.

A few of the significant matters Steve has handled include his successful representation of an exclusive agent of a generic pharmaceuticals producer in a Canadian arbitration over the parties' respective obligations under an agency agreement to export generic pharmaceuticals to the Middle East, which resulted in a broader and more enforceable agency agreement. Steve also represented a New York executor in a complex accounting action commenced by a dissatisfied heir 30 years after the decedent's death, and was able to negotiate a settlement resulting in a significant tax savings to the executor that covered all litigation and settlement costs and resulted in a significant tax windfall for the executor and the decedent's other beneficiaries. Steve also represented a former executive of a subsidiary of a large music company conglomerate in connection with a dispute over his employment agreement with the German parent company. Steve also represented an international food broker in an action against a former key employee who secretly diverted millions of dollars of business prior to his resignation. We were able to recover the diverted proceeds and obtain a court order restraining the employee from continuing to violate the restrictive covenants in his employment agreement. Steve has represented a Florida estate in its efforts to liquidate millions of dollars of real estate holdings that had been tied up for decades in various unprofitable, family-run ventures. In connection therewith, Steve was instrumental in developing a strategy for having a closely held corporation disposed of in a cash-out merger by the Bankruptcy Court where the debtor only owned a 5% stock interest in the company. Steve also represented a freight forwarded in an international arbitration in connection with a claim that his U.S. partner defrauded him and various governments through a phony invoicing scam, and we were able to recover a $21 million verdict for the client.

Steve graduated cum laude from Fordham University School of Law in 1996 and graduated cum laude from the University of Michigan with a B.A. in economics in 1993.

Steve is admitted to practice in the New York and Connecticut state courts as well as the following federal courts: the United States District Courts for the Southern and Eastern District of New York and the Court of Appeals for the Second and Fourth Circuits. Steve also has participated in arbitrations before the American Arbitration Association and the International Chamber of Commerce. In addition, Steve has litigated disputes before the National Advertising Division.
